HAZARD RATING FOR YOUR FACILITY: Low (≤15) Total Score = 6
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
401 - Adequate handwashing stations not available for employees [s. 21(4)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): -The handsink in the prep area next to prep cooler was lacking paper towel at the time of inspection
- Second hand sink in the back near three compartment sink was lacking soap
Corrective Action(s): - Replace soap and paper towel immediately
- Ensure that the supplies are replaced or refilled as soon as it runs out
Violation Score: 5

Non-Critical Hazards: Total Number: 1
315 - Refrigeration units and hot holding equipment lack accurate thermometers [s. 19(2)]
Observation (CORRECTED DURING INSPECTION): Provide accurate thermometer to measure temperature in pizza prep cooler

Corrective Action(s):
Violation Score: 1

Food exempt from the regulation includes:
  • Pre-packaged food with a Nutrition Facts table sold directly to the consumer without alteration
  • Food with the sole source(s) as naturally occurring trans fat (i.e. beef, sheep, lamb, bison and dairy products)
  • Employee lunches not purchased from the food service establishment
